Roulette Attraction

The main reason we play any game of chance, including roulette, is to win. We think that we can hit the big score and make some money. Roulette really holds that appeal because if your number is hit, it pays off at odds of about 35-1. That is a pretty good reason to play roulette.

Another reason that people really enjoy roulette is its simplicity. Roulette is really easy to understand. You pick a number or a color and wait for the ball to roll around. It doesn’t get much simpler than that. There are a number of roulette systems out there, but most people like the simple approach of red/black, odd/even, or just picking a number. The game is over in a few seconds after the ball lands, and you start again. It is very exciting watching the ball spin, and it is even more exciting when it lands on your number.

Roulette is a game that appeals to most everyone. If you are a conservative player, then betting red/black or odd/even will appeal to you. If you are a long shot player then picking a single number will hold some appeal. You should know that the odds in roulette are in the house’s favor, but it is not a ridiculous percentage. If you can find a wheel with a single zero then the odds are only 2.7 percent against you. Usually the wheel will have zero and double zero, so the odds are 5.26 percent in favor of the house.
